年龄怎么计算公式——详解常用年龄计算方法与实用技巧
年龄,是每个人生活中不可避免的重要信息。准确计算年龄对于法律事务、医学检查、社会保障等领域都具有重要意义。本文将围绕“年龄怎么计算公式”这一关键词,结合基础知识、常用公式、实际应用场景及注意事项,帮助大众用户系统理解年龄的计算方法,避免误差,实现科学准确的年龄判断。
一、年龄的基本定义与计算意义
年龄指从出生日期起到某一特定日期所经历的完整年数。通常,我们计算年龄是为了确定一个人的合法身份、健康状况和社会角色。正确的年龄计算方法,既要符合生活习惯,也要满足法律和行业标准。
二、常见年龄计算公式与步骤
标准年龄计算公式
计算年龄的最基本思路是:
年龄 = 计算日期的年份 - 出生年份
然后根据计算日期的月份和日期,调整年龄值:
如果计算日期的月份和日期早于出生日期的月份和日期,年龄减1;
反之,年龄保持不变。
公式表达:
设出生日期为Y1年M1月D1日,计算日期为Y2年M2月D2日,年龄A计算如下:
如果 (M2, D2) ≥ (M1, D1),则 A = Y2 - Y1
否则 A = Y2 - Y1 - 1
这种方法计算的是周岁年龄,即完成的整岁数。
精确年龄计算(含月、日)
有时需要更详细的年龄信息,计算公式为:
年龄(年)= Y2 - Y1 - (1 if M2 < M1 or (M2 == M1 and D2 < D1) else 0)
月龄 = (M2 - M1 + 12) mod 12
日龄 = D2 - D1(如为负,向月龄借1月)
这种方式适用于婴幼儿、医学年龄等对精度要求较高的场合。
三、不同文化和行业中年龄计算的差异
周岁与虚岁
周岁:按照上述公式计算的年龄,是最常用的国际标准。
虚岁:传统习俗中,出生即算一岁,每到农历新年增加一岁。虚岁计算比周岁大1岁或2岁。
满岁与实岁
一些法律文档采用“满岁”,即完整的周年纪念日。未满周年则不算增龄。
特殊行业应用
医学领域可能要求年龄精确到月甚至天,教育和法律领域则以周岁为准。
四、年龄计算中常见的误区及纠正
忽视月份和日期的影响
只用年份相减容易导致年龄偏差1岁,尤其在临近生日时。
混淆虚岁与周岁
使用时需明确是哪种计算方法,避免法律和社交误解。
未考虑闰年和农历生日
计算时通常采用公历标准,农历生日需要转换为公历日期后计算。
五、实用工具与计算技巧
电子表格公式
Excel中可使用公式 =DATEDIF(出生日期, 计算日期, "Y") 计算周岁,配合"YM"、"MD"参数计算月和日。
编程语言中的实现
Python、Java等语言提供日期库,可精确处理年龄计算,避免人为误差。
在线年龄计算器
用户可利用权威网站或手机应用快速计算年龄,减少错误。
六、年龄计算的实际应用场景
法律证件核验
身份证、护照等核查年龄是否符合规定。
医疗健康管理
根据年龄制定体检方案和疫苗接种计划。
教育入学要求
入学年龄限制的判断。
保险和社会保障
计算退休年龄及福利领取资格。
七、总结与思考
年龄的准确计算不仅是生活中的常见需求,更是法律和社会管理的基础。通过标准的年龄计算公式,结合具体场景的需求,能有效避免误差和纠纷。未来,随着数字化管理的普及,年龄计算将更加智能化和精准化,但对计算方法的理解依然不可或缺。掌握科学的年龄计算方式,是每个人合理规划生活和应对社会事务的重要保障。